Pythonのデスクトップ統合 - ドラッグ&ドロップ
-
22-08-2019 - |
質問
私は、ファイルをドラッグし、その上に落下した時に知りたいpygameのウィンドウを持っています。私は、ファイルの名前を取得できるようにする必要があります。これはどのように達成することができますか?
解決
他のヒント
同様の効果のための1つのオプションがありますが、ウィンドウに貼り付けをコピーすることができるようにpygameののスクラップモジュールを使用することで、あなたのプログラムは、ちょうどCTR-Vのイベントを探す必要があるでしょう。
このXFCEのデスクトップで私が使用しています 私が選択したファイルで、CTRL-Cをヒットした場合、ファイル名は、私が入力したときに現れる
pygame.scrap.init()
types= pygame.scrap.get_types()
print dict(
[type,pygame.scrap.get(type)]
for type intypes
)
所属していません StackOverflow